What is electrical engineering?

Electrical engineering is a discipline of engineering that focuses on the study and application of electricity, electronics, and electromagnetism.

What do electrical engineers do?

Electrical engineers are professionals who design, develop, and maintain electrical systems, devices, and technologies. They play a crucial role in various industries, and their responsibilities encompass a wide range of tasks:

  • Collaboration with stakeholders - such as architects to define project scopes, coordinating with the electrical department, contractors, and authorities to meet regulations and specifications. 
  • Performing site assessments - evaluating existing buildings for project design by conducting site visits to monitor construction progress.
  • Creating and overseeing design - this includes creating technical specifications, Drafting drawings and construction documents, and deliverables for building systems.
  • Keeping track of project schedules for electrical engineering design - electrical engineers contribute to project planning by estimating project costs, determining resource requirements, and establishing project timelines.
  • Quality control - this ensures the quality and safety of electrical systems. Electrical engineers must verify that installations and components meet industry and safety standards. 
  • Energy Efficiency and Sustainability: In many industries, electrical engineers are tasked with designing energy-efficient systems and integrating sustainable technologies like renewable energy sources.

What skills are required to be an electrical engineer? 

To excel as an electrical engineer, a diverse set of skills is essential. Here are a few key skills: 

  • Proficiency in mathematics and physics - this provides a foundation for understanding electrical principles. An electrical engineering degree can equip you with the knowledge needed to build a successful career. 
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ities - engineers must tackle complex issues with moving components and various stakeholders. 
  • Technical skills - in circuit design, programming, and using specialized software are vital for developing and testing electrical systems and electrical equipment. 
  • Effective communication skills - this enables engineers to collaborate and convey complex ideas clearly.
  • Attention to detail - this is crucial in ensuring the accuracy and safety of electrical systems. 
  • Adaptability - staying current with evolving technology are essential for success in this ever-evolving field.
